} ``` ### Go 1.23+ Fiber Pattern ```go func main() { app := fiber.New() app.Get("/users", func(c fiber.Ctx) error { return c.JSON(fiber.Map{"users": []string{"John", "Jane"}}) }) app.Listen(":3000") } ``` ### Rust 1.91+ Axum Pattern ```rust #[tokio::main] async fn main() { let app = Router::new().route("/users/:id", get(get_user)); axum::serve(listener, app).await.unwrap() } ``` ### Java 21 LTS Spring Boot Pattern ```java @RestController @RequestMapping("/api/users") public class UserController { @GetMapping("/{id}") public ResponseEntity getUser(@PathVariable Long id) { return ResponseEntity.ok(userService.findById(id)); } } ``` --- ## Cross-Language Patterns ### Async Programming Comparison | Language | Syntax | Runtime | Best For | |----------|--------|---------|----------| | Python | `async/await` | asyncio | I/O-bound, data science | | TypeScript | `async/await` | Node.js | Full-stack, real-time | | Go | `goroutines` | Go runtime | Concurrent systems | | Rust | `async/await` | Tokio | Performance-critical | | Java | `virtual threads` | JVM | Enterprise systems | ### Error Handling Patterns Python: `try/except` with exceptions TypeScript: `try/catch` with async/await Go: Multiple return values `(result, err)` Rust: `Result/Option` types with `match` or `?` Java: Checked exceptions with try/catch/finally ### Package Management | Language | Package Manager | Lock File | Registry | |----------|----------------|-----------|----------| | Python | pip/poetry | requirements.txt/poetry.lock | PyPI | | TypeScript | npm/yarn | package-lock.json/yarn.lock | npm | | Go | go modules | go.sum | Go Modules | | Rust | cargo | Cargo.lock | crates.io | | Java | Maven/Gradle | pom.xml/build.gradle | Maven Central | --- ## When to Use Each Language ### Python 3.13 Use for: Data science, ML/AI, web APIs, automation Avoid: Real-time performance <1ms, embedded systems ### TypeScript 5.9 Use for: Enterprise applications, full-stack, type safety Avoid: Rapid prototyping, simple scripts ### Go 1.23 Use for: Microservices, CLI tools, cloud-native apps Avoid: Complex GUI, rapid prototyping ### Rust 1.91 Use for: Performance-critical, systems programming Avoid: Rapid prototyping, simple CRUD ### Java 21 LTS Use for: Enterprise apps, large systems, big data Avoid: Lightweight CLI, rapid prototyping --- ## Context7 Integration Automatically fetches latest documentation for: Python: FastAPI, Django, Pydantic, SQLAlchemy, pytest TypeScript: React, Next.js, Node.js, tRPC, Zod Go: Gin, Echo, GORM Rust: Tokio, Axum, Serde Java: Spring Boot, Hibernate Usage example: ```python docs = await mcp__context7__get_library_docs( context7CompatibleLibraryID="/tiangolo/fastapi", topic="async dependency-injection", page=1 ) ``` --- ## Works Well With - `moai-domain-backend` — REST API, GraphQL, microservices - `moai-domain-frontend` — React, Vue, Angular, UI components - `moai-domain-database` — SQL, NoSQL, ORM patterns - `moai-foundation-trust` — TRUST 5 quality principles - `moai-essentials-debug` — AI-powered debugging - `moai-context7-integration` — Latest documentation access --- ## Troubleshooting Python: Check venv, `pip list`, `python -c "import sys"` TypeScript: `npx tsc --noEmit`, `npm ls typescript` Go: `go mod tidy`, `go mod verify` Rust: `rustc --version`, `cargo check`, `cargo tree` Java: `java -version`, `mvn/gradle build` --- ## Advanced Documentation For comprehensive reference materials: - [reference.md](reference.md) - Complete language coverage, Context7 library mappings, performance characteristics - [examples.md](examples.md) - Multi-language code examples, REST API implementations, testing patterns, deployment configurations --- ## Conclusion This unified language skill replaces all individual moai-lang* skills while maintaining their expertise and functionality.
